With such an iconic, essential business in the Australian landscape we are confident that you too will be proud to grow your career at Elders and wear the pink shirt.About the roleWe are looking for a Bank Reconciliation Officer to join the Elders team on a full-time, 18-month fixed term contract.This exciting opportunity, based in Adelaide, will operate as a vital connection between the Elders head office and our national branch network — managing daily cashiering transactions to ensure accurate reconciliation of bank statements.
You'll also oversee our Cash Manager and banking systems, submit and retrieve electronic payment and receipt data, and conduct daily financial reviews.ResponsibilitiesComplete daily and monthly bank reconciliations, ensuring data aligns with the General Ledger and resolving any discrepanciesManage outsourced cheque handling, electronic funds transfers, and direct creditsSupport timely processing and accuracy of all banking transactionsEngage with Elders branches nationally to investigate and resolve reconciliation issuesOversee data submission and retrieval in banking systemsMaintain strong internal relationships to ensure financial reporting accuracyAbout youExperience in accounting or clerical finance proceduresExposure to Microsoft Dynamics 365 (desirable)Intermediate skills in Microsoft Excel and sound knowledge of Word and OutlookStrong analytical and problem-solving skillsExcellent oral communication and interpersonal abilitiesHighly organised, with strong attention to detailAbout EldersElders are proud to be the last Australian-listed major agribusiness.
